Stages of Periodontal Disease
Periodontal disease, commonly known as gum disease, is an inflammation and infection of the tissues that support the teeth. This condition progresses through several identifiable stages, beginning with a reversible form and potentially leading to irreversible damage if not treated. The initial stage is gingivitis, which involves inflammation of the gums, often appearing red and puffy, and may bleed during brushing or flossing. At this point, there is no bone loss, and the condition is entirely reversible with appropriate dental cleaning and diligent oral hygiene practices.
As gingivitis remains untreated, it can advance to periodontitis, where the infection spreads beneath the gums and begins to affect the supporting bone and tissues. The gums may pull away from the teeth, forming pockets where plaque and bacteria accumulate beyond the reach of a toothbrush or floss. This progression is categorized into mild, moderate, and advanced stages, each marked by increasing destruction of the underlying jawbone and connective tissues. Symptoms in these later stages can include persistent bad breath, an unpleasant taste, gum recession, increased spaces between teeth, and eventually, loose teeth or changes in how teeth fit together.
Mild periodontitis involves some bone loss, and the pockets around the teeth deepen, creating environments for bacterial growth. As the disease advances to moderate periodontitis, more supporting bone is lost, and teeth may begin to loosen. The most severe stage, advanced periodontitis, is characterized by extensive bone and tissue damage, significant gum recession, very deep pockets, and a high risk of tooth loss. Treatment varies by stage, from professional cleanings and scaling and root planing to remove plaque and tartar, to surgical interventions for advanced cases.
Stages of Tooth Decay
Tooth decay, also known as dental caries or cavities, is a progressive destruction of the tooth structure. This process begins with the breakdown of the tooth’s outer layers and can eventually affect the inner pulp, which contains nerves and blood vessels. The first recognizable stage is initial demineralization, where acids produced by plaque bacteria cause the enamel, the tooth’s hardest outer layer, to lose minerals. This appears as a white spot on the tooth surface, indicating an early sign of mineral loss.
If demineralization continues without intervention, the enamel will further break down, leading to the second stage: enamel decay. The white spot may darken to a brownish color, and small holes, or cavities, can form in the weakened enamel. A dental filling is required to remove the decayed material and restore the tooth’s integrity. Without treatment, the decay progresses to the third stage, dentin decay.
Dentin, the tissue beneath the enamel, is softer and more sensitive to acid damage, causing decay to advance more rapidly once it reaches this layer. Dentin contains tiny tubules connected to the tooth’s nerves, so when decay affects this area, increased sensitivity to hot, cold, or sweet foods and drinks occurs. The fourth stage, pulp damage, occurs when the decay reaches the innermost pulp of the tooth, which houses the nerves and blood vessels. This can lead to irritation and swelling within the pulp, causing severe pain and requiring a root canal to remove the infected tissue and save the tooth. The final stage is abscess formation, where bacteria from the decaying pulp spread, leading to an infection and a pus-filled pocket at the tooth’s root tip, causing severe pain and swelling that may spread to the jaw or face.
Stages of Oral Cancer
Oral cancer refers to cancers that develop in any part of the oral cavity, including the lips, tongue, floor of the mouth, inner cheek lining, and hard palate. Its progression is categorized from early, localized lesions to more advanced, invasive, or metastatic disease. The most common type is squamous cell carcinoma, which originates from the flat cells lining the mouth.
The earliest stage of oral cancer is known as Stage 0, or carcinoma in situ, where abnormal cells are present only in the surface lining of the mouth or lips and have not yet grown into deeper tissues. If left untreated, these cells are likely to develop into invasive cancer. As the cancer progresses, it moves through stages labeled I to IV, with higher numbers indicating more extensive spread. Stage I involves a small tumor, 2 cm or less, that has not spread to nearby lymph nodes or distant sites.
Stage II involves a larger tumor, between 2 cm and 4 cm, still contained within the oral cavity without lymph node involvement. Stage III indicates the tumor is larger than 4 cm, or it has spread to a single lymph node in the neck on the same side as the tumor, with the lymph node being 3 cm or smaller. Stage IV, the most advanced stage, signifies that the cancer has spread extensively to nearby tissues, multiple lymph nodes, or distant parts of the body, such as the lungs.
Common early signs include:
- Persistent sores on the lips or inside the mouth that do not heal within two weeks
- Red or white patches that cannot be scraped away
- Lumps
- Areas of numbness
Diagnosis involves a biopsy, and treatment can include surgery, radiation therapy, or chemotherapy, depending on the stage and extent of the disease.
